A Hollywood Love That Lasted — Despite a Rocky Start
Peter Falk, best known as the trench coat-wearing detective Columbo, and Shera Danese, an actress and former Miss Pennsylvania, had a relationship that stood the test of time — but it wasn’t always smooth sailing.
They met in 1976 on the set of a movie, and despite a 21-year age gap, Falk was immediately taken with her. The two married in 1977, but their relationship went through multiple separations over the years. Still, they always found their way back to each other.
“Shera was the love of Peter’s life,” said close friends. “Even when they disagreed, he couldn’t stay away from her.”
Interestingly, Shera appeared in more episodes of Columbo than any other actress — starring in six different episodes over the years, each time playing a different character. Fans loved seeing the off-screen couple share scenes in the series, often marked by playful tension and clever dialogue.
Despite the challenges, they remained married until Falk’s passing in 2011, proving that even in Hollywood, some love stories are real — and enduring.
